Gonorrhea is a sexually
transmitted diseases. It is caused by bacteria. The name of the bacteria that
causes gonorrhea is called Neisseria gonorrhea or some time called gonococcus. This
bacterium I named above can only be found in in penis discharge in men and
vagina fluid in women or females.
Gonorrhea is mainly
transmitted through sexual Intercourse. But that doesn't mean that gonorrhea
can not be transmitted by some other means. Gonorrhea can be transmitted by any
of the following means I will list below which are :
If a person have an
unprotected vagina, oral and anal sex with the person that have the
bacteria.
Using sex toys I learned this day as a result of modernity
many women results to use of vibrator, they even share such. So sharing
of vibrator and other sex toys that is not wash or sterilize well after use
or cover with condom. Can easily transmit gonorrhea.
Gonorrhea can also be
transmitted from a pregnant woman to the baby. So if a pregnant woman is
suffering from gonorrhea it is possible for him to transmit it to the child. So
such woman should take care of that before delivery.
This bacteria called
Neisseria gonorrhea is usually the cervix, entrance of the womb especially In
women, it affects the urethra the tube through wish urine passes, this occurs
in male and female. Some time it affects the throat and eye.. This bacteria I
mentioned can only survive inside body fluid. It can not survive outside human
body. That is why gonorrhea can not be transmitted by kissing, hugging, s,
sharing bathroom, toilet, or plate or swimming pools or cloth etc with the
person suffering from it.
SYMPTOMS OF GONORRHEA
The symptoms of gonorrhea
varies from man to woman or let me say from male to female. The first thing to
note is that male will begin to experience the symptoms within the second,
third day or like ten days after he had contacted this disease. Some time
it may take like 30 days. But in women it takes longer period of time for
them to notice any symptoms. So there is different is some cases in the
symptoms that a man will notice and symptoms that a woman will notice when the
are suffering from gonorrhea. Now I will explain each in turn before I go into
the herbal treatment for it.
SYMPTOMS OF GONORRHEA IN
WOMEN
Women will be my first
point of call center because it takes them long time to notice symptoms of
gonorrhea when compared with their male counterparts. These are usually
symptoms of gonorrhea in women
Seeing greenish
yellow or whitish discharge from the vagina
The woman can be
experiencing lower abdominal or pelvic pain
Feeling pain during
urination or burning when urinating
Experiencing of
conjunctivitis (that's having red and itchy eye
If woman is bleeding
between his period (I mean during menstruation or menstrual circle.
Spotting after sexual
Intercourse
Some time experiencing
burning in the throat (this last symptoms of throat usually occurs if the
bacteria is transferred through mouth eggs people who have oral sex.
SYMPTOMS OF
GONORRHEA IN MEN
The symptoms in men is
usually quickly noticeable even within 2day or maximum of 10 to 30 days
after he has have gonorrhea. The symptoms in men is are :
The first symptoms for
man is that he will be experiencing burning during urination.
Green yellowish or
whitish discharge from penis
Burning throat (this
usually occurs if man contact this disease by oral sex., Swollen of either
of the testicle in men
